HIV/AIDS Awareness

HIV/AIDS awareness is one of the most impactful areas where Imka  Community Development Organization (ICDO) leads real change because of stigma, misinformation, and access issues which still pose challenges.

1. Community Needs Assessment

Goal: Understand the level of HIV/AIDS knowledge, stigma, and access to services.

  • Surveys: Using simple questionnaires in local languages.

  • Focus groups: With youth, women, traditional leaders, and health workers.

  • Partner with local clinics: To get data on HIV testing rates and infection rates.

  • Key insight to uncover: Existing myths ? What’s stopping people from getting tested?

2. Objectives

  • Increase HIV/AIDS awareness by 60% in target community within 12 months.

  • Boost HIV testing rates by 40% among youth aged 15–32.

  • Reduce stigma associated with people living with HIV/AIDS

Human rights Awareness to Community members.

Imka focuses on the basic rights and freedoms that belong to every person, simply because they are human. They are universal, inalienable, and apply to everyone regardless of nationality, gender, ethnicity, religion, language, or any other status.

The workshops focuses on educating community members bout their rights so that they can be able to succeed in day to day daily life.

The workshop is facilitated in local languages (Luganda)

  1. Universality – They apply to everyone, everywhere.

  2. Inalienability – They cannot be taken away, although they can be restricted.

  3. Indivisibility – All rights are equally important and interdependent.

  4. Equality and Non-discrimination – Everyone is entitled to their rights without discrimination.

  5. Participation and Inclusion – People have a right to participate in decisions affecting their lives.

  6. Accountability and Rule of Law – Governments and institutions must respect and uphold human rights.

Categories of Human Rights:

  • Civil and Political Rights: Right to life, freedom of speech, privacy, a fair trial, voting rights.

  • Economic, Social, and Cultural Rights: Right to education, health, work, housing, and social security.

  • Collective Rights: Rights held by groups, like the right to development, peace, or a clean environment.

Key Instruments:

  • Universal Declaration of Human Rights (UDHR) – Adopted in 1948 by the UN; foundational document.

  • International Covenant on Civil and Political Rights (ICCPR)

  • International Covenant on Economic, Social and Cultural Rights (ICESCR)

Child,youth and family Skills Development

One of IMKACDO’s core program is Child and Family Development that focuses on the skills development of the vulnerable children and their families.

We train and encourage children and families to take part in activities and skills that will help them in the future.
By doing so, children and families learn how to weave traditional baskets, lay bricks, weave mats, bake cakes, make beads and bungles and many others
